> >> Not tested, but from reading :-
> >>
> >> - should be SHARED_ONLY and regen plists (merge pfrag.shared)
> >> - static libraries for plugins not needed; try LIBTOOL_FLAGS=
> >> --tag=disable-static
> >> - .la files for plugins probably not needed, try rm'ing in post-install,
> >> but check it still works without
> >> - DESCR is a bit of a mess
> >> - patches should be generated with 'make update-patches'
> >>
> >> CONFIGURE_ARGS+= LIBEV_CFLAGS="-I/usr/local/include" \
> >> LIBEV_LIBS="-L/usr/local/lib -lev" \
> >> ^^^^^^^^^^^^^^
> >> should be ${LOCALBASE}
> >> --with-rootdir=/var/gdnsd
> >> ^^^^
> >> should be ${VARBASE}
> >>
> >> BUILD_DEPENDS= devel/libtool \
> >> devel/ragel \
> >> devel/autoconf/2.69 \
> >> devel/automake/1.11
> >> last 2 should be ${MODGNU_AUTOCONF_DEPENDS} and ${MODGNU_AUTOMAKE_DEPENDS}
> >>
> >> is gnu libtool just for m4 files for autoconf/automake, or something else?
> >>
> >> RUN_DEPENDS= net/GeoIP
> >>
> >> are you sure this is only a run dependency, not a LIB_DEPENDS or
> >> BUILD_DEPENDS?
> >>
> >> COMMENT= Authoritative-only GeoIP-aware DNS server
> >>
> >> lowercase start of comment
> >>
> >> gdnsd.rc: daemon="/usr/local/sbin/gdnsd", daemon_flags="-d /var/gdnsd"
> >> should use ${TRUEPREFIX} and ${VARBASE}
